Understanding Flight Pricing

Airfare prices fluctuate based on a variety of factors, including demand, seasonality, and even the day of the week. Generally, booking flights during the low season (typically January to March and September to November) can yield significant savings. For instance, flying from Buenos Aires to New York can cost as little as $450 USD if booked three months in advance in the low season, compared to $900 USD in peak summer months.

Another critical factor is the day you choose to fly. Tuesdays and Wednesdays often have the cheapest fares compared to weekends, when prices spike due to leisure travel. Use this to your advantage—if your schedule is flexible, aim for mid-week flights. Websites like Skyscanner allow you to search entire months for the lowest fares. You can set up price alerts to notify you when fares drop, ensuring you never miss a bargain.

Best Tools for Finding Cheap Flights

To navigate the web for the best flight deals, leverage flight comparison websites and apps. Google Flights is a fantastic starting point; it displays prices across a calendar and allows you to track fare changes. For a more comprehensive search, use Kayak or Momondo. Both provide a broad spectrum of options, including different airlines and routes, often unveiling hidden gems of low-cost carriers.

Don’t forget to explore budget airlines directly. For example, Ryanair in Europe or AirAsia in Southeast Asia often have sales that don’t appear on major flight aggregators. If you’re traveling in Europe, consider checking out Skyscanner for the cheapest one-way flights between cities like Budapest and Milan. Prices can drop as low as €20 ($22 USD) if you book early enough. Always check the airline’s site directly after finding a fare; sometimes they offer exclusive discounts.

Booking Strategies That Save You Money

When you're ready to book, consider using flight hacks like the "multi-city" option. Instead of flying round-trip, you could save money by flying into one city and out of another. For example, you could fly into Bangkok and out of Ho Chi Minh City for the same price as a round trip from Bangkok. This opens up additional exploration opportunities without increasing your flight costs.

Using travel rewards can significantly lower your expenses. If you fly regularly, consider signing up for airline loyalty programs like Delta SkyMiles or the American Airlines AAdvantage program. Accumulating miles can lead to free flights or upgrades. Additionally, use cashback websites like Rakuten, which can give you up to 5% back on your flight purchases, ultimately reducing your costs further.

What are the best times to book flights for budget travelers?

The optimal time to book flights varies, but generally, aim for 6-8 weeks before your departure for domestic flights and 2-3 months for international travel. Additionally, flying on Tuesdays and Wednesdays can often yield cheaper fares compared to weekend travel. Keep an eye on seasonal trends; for instance, flying in off-peak months like January or September can save you a lot.

How can I utilize travel rewards to save on flights?

Sign up for airline loyalty programs and credit cards that offer travel rewards. For every dollar spent, you earn miles that can be redeemed for free flights or upgrades. Ensure you also check cashback websites like Rakuten for additional savings on flight bookings. This way, you can accumulate points and save money simultaneously.
